Searching for Vancouver’s Best Food and Drink with Chef Daniel McGee

The Dishes is a new Scout column that asks Vancouverites to walk us through a map of their ideal day and night on the town. We’re talking breakfast, lunch, happy hour, dinner and late night cocktails. Tax and tip included.

For this week’s edition of The Dishes, Chef Daniel McGee of Kitsilano’s award-winning Au Comptoir fills us in (and up) on some of his favourite dishes and drinks in Vancouver. We begin at the fixed point of…

Au Comptoir 2278 W 4th Ave MAP

Good morning! What’s for breakfast/brunch?

For breakfast we’re heading to Sunshine Diner on Broadway. It’s close to my place and I love a classic BLT anytime of day.

Sunshine Diner 2649 W Broadway MAP

Where should we meet for coffee/tea?

49th Parallel for a cappuccino, and maybe to sneak in a donut. Their patio is a great spot to people watch or meet some friends and get the day started.

49th Parallel Coffee Roasters & Lucky's Doughnuts (Kits) 2198 West 4th Ave. MAP

Now we’re hungry again. What’s for lunch?

Gotta go to Hokkaido Ramen Santouka on Broadway for a bowl of noodles. Add kimchi for some extra kick.

Hokkaido Ramen Santouka (Broadway) 558 West Broadway MAP

Who has you figured out at Happy Hour?

PiDGiN in Gastown has a great happy hour (both early and late night). Their Capo Negroni always does the trick. I also used to work there so it’s a great chance to catch up with old friends, which can be dangerous, haha.

PiDGiN 350 Carrall St. MAP

What’s for dinner?

Since we’re in Gastown, let’s head to The Mackenzie Room and crush their “I Want It All” meal. Chef Sean does playful delicious food and I always have a blast eating there!

The Mackenzie Room 415 Powell St. MAP

What’s for dessert?

If we’re not lighting pie on fire with bourbon at The Mackenzie Room then we’re heading to visit Makoto and Amanda at Mak N Ming for a cheeky dessert and some amazing wine.

Mak N Ming (Closed) 1629 Yew St. MAP

Where are you taking us for late night cocktails?

We’ve got to go see my buddy Robyn Gray at Prohibition in the basement of the Hotel Georgia. He’s always trying out some interesting new cocktails and knows exactly what I’m looking for.
